T3 Arrays
Can anyone tell me how I can get a T3 to generate syslog message without disrupting the array. I want to be able to check that I have the remote logging setup properly.

Typing anything at the command line will cause a syslog message to be generated but you can use the logger command to explicitly generate one.--A.
